Make use of lubricants.

Repairing your car door lock is a tangled business. Using a high-quality lubricant to your locks and hinges is essential to their performance and longevity. It stops wear, rust, and also prevents sticking. Depending on the type of lubricant that you are using, it could be necessary to change the lubricant every time.

A car door's lubricant locks should be made of a synthetic material. Although the majority of lubricants are oil-based there are also silicone and graphite alternatives. Both of these kinds of lubricants are chemical and water-resistant. PTFE oil also has superior water resistance. They also have self-cleaning properties, so they don't attract dirt and rust. White lithium grease is a different kind of lubricant. It is thicker and more resistant to water than regular grease. Water can cause rust or corrosion. White lithium grease clings to metal parts and holds up in harsh conditions. It is particularly efficient for joints that are metal-to-metal. This grease can be used on hinges, latches and engine hoods to ensure smooth operation.

If the lubricant isn't working Check the linkage of the lock. It may be dry and the cylinder may be deficient in lubricant. If this is the case, you can use a white lithium grease spray that you can purchase from an auto parts store. You don't have to use the entire spray. Spray small portions of the latch and lock to check whether it improves the performance.

In the case of stubborn locks, you can employ a synthetic oil for lubrication using Syncolon (PTFE) powder. This kind of lubricant is available in an aerosol container and creates a thin film inside the lock. The lubricant quickly dries and doesn't attract dust. There are lock lubricants that are made from a special blend of solvents and base oils. These lubricants work well in fixing locks that are incredibly old.
